"Wireless and Mobile Device Security provides a summary review of wireless networking, then surveys the security threats unique to the wireless and mobile landscape. This book discusses the history and evolution of wireless networks, including emerging trends in 5G connectivity. The text explores the impact of wireless on the corporate world, focusing on 802.11 WLAN security in both the small office/home office world and for large organizations. The author gives security solutions to the risks and vulnerabilities of mobile devices and reviews the mobile malware landscape and discusses mitigation strategies"-- Provided by publisher.
